Description
Dive into the depth of tribal artistry with this traditional man's shoulder purse from Timor, accompanied by three ornately beaded lime pots. Crafted before 1945, this ensemble showcases the intricate beadwork typical of Timor culture. The purse measures 5.5 x 5.5 inches with a cloth strap extending 32 inches, offering both aesthetic appeal and practical usage. The set includes three finely crafted lime pots, varying in size from 3 inches to 3.5 inches, each adorned with colorful glass beads. Please note there is some loss of glass beads, underscoring its vintage character and extensive use over the years. This collection is not just an acquisition but a piece of history, ideal for collectors of indigenous and tribal artifacts.
